Any theses or dissertations owned by Webster University and Eden Theological Seminary will be found in the library catalog. To find a thesis or dissertation on a particular subject:

1. Go to the Library Catalog.

2.Click on the "Advanced Search" (directly under the "Search Options" bar on the right side of the screen).

3. Enter a word or phrase in the top search box.

4. Under "Location" select either "Webster Theses" or "Eden Theses".

5. Press the Submit button to run the search.

Dissertations & Theses @ Webster University contains Webster doctoral dissertations and masters level theses submitted summer, 2005 to the present. Webster/Eden faculty, staff, and students may view the full text for free.

Please note: Many Webster graduate degrees do not require students to write a thesis.  If you are interested in seeing theses or dissertations written by students at other institutions, you may search the Proquest Dissertations & Theses Global database.  Some of these records may link to the full-text of the document and some may allow you to preview the first 20+ pages.  If the full-text is not available online, the library may be able to borrow it for you. Contact a Librarian for help.
